This course will help you with refreshing skills that you have to deal with traffic situations. The course includes an M2 exit Ministry test administered by your instructor. Is this course for me?If you have had your M2 or M2L licence for at least 18 months (22 months if you didn't take an accredited course when you got it) you can upgrade it to a full "ML" licence. (Your M2 or M2L is valid for a maximum of 5 years.) What will I learn?This course picks up where the Canada Safety Council "Gearing Up" course left off. A basic riding skills evaluation is used as the starting point for more advanced lessons including; roadside stops, lane changing, curves and intersections. The M2L Exit programs do much more than just prepare the student for a road test. In addition to the above skills, students will learn the techniques and etiquette associated with group riding. The student will experience residential and business areas and will better equipped to identify and handle common hazards. What do I get at the end of the course?When you successfully complete the Ministry "ML" test (done on-site), you will get the necessary upgrade documentation for your ML licence. How long is the course?An extensive in-class session (3 hours) on a weeknight is supported by a 5 hour riding program on your own “LSM” scooter. This is followed by the scheduled Ministry road test at the end of the day. What do I need to bring?The course is run using your own “LSM” designated scooter. You may also take the course with a vehicle that is loaned by a friend or a rental, provided it is roadworthy and the insurance is up to date and meets the “LSM” designation.
